Output 102091d512171f833000e39efa6c501409030d8c30934233ca4291c0ea8fe46d:24

value
122215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d36fd819a28f847cb9fe6ead799864ea6242da OP_EQUALVERIFY OP_CHECKSIG
address
1MEKUAA22TdK1oNVCdRYVcvZM94ANxhxQ
transaction
102091d512171f833000e39efa6c501409030d8c30934233ca4291c0ea8fe46d
spent
true